常用的Java数学函数及其使用方法
Java是一种面向对象编程语言,它提供了许多数学函数来进行各种计算。这些数学函数可以大大简化我们的数学计算工作,提高效率。本篇文章将列举一些常用的Java数学函数及其使用方法。
1. Math.abs()函数
该函数可以返回一个数的绝对值,即对于任意的数a,abs(a)的值都为非负数。其使用方法如下:
int a = -5;
int b = Math.abs(a); // b = 5
2. Math.ceil()函数
该函数可以返回一个大于或等于参数的最小整数。其使用方法如下:
double a = 3.2;
double b = Math.ceil(a); // b = 4.0
3. Math.floor()函数
该函数可以返回一个小于或等于参数的最大整数。其使用方法如下:
double a = 3.9;
double b = Math.floor(a); // b = 3.0
4. Math.sqrt()函数
该函数可以返回一个数的正平方根。其使用方法如下:
double a = 16.0;
double b = Math.sqrt(a); // b = 4.0
5. Math.pow()函数
该函数可以返回一个数的指定次幂,即a的n次方。其使用方法如下:
double a = 2.0;
double b = Math.pow(a, 3); // b = 8.0
6. Math.round()函数
该函数可以将一个浮点数四舍五入到最接近的整数,或将一个整数保持不变。其使用方法如下:
double a = 3.7;
long b = Math.round(a); // b = 4
7. Math.max()函数
该函数可以返回两个数中较大的值。其使用方法如下:
int a = 3, b = 5;
int c = Math.max(a, b); // c = 5
8. Math.min()函数
该函数可以返回两个数中较小的值。其使用方法如下:
int a = 3, b = 5;
int c = Math.min(a, b); // c = 3
9. Math.random()函数
该函数可以生成0到1之间的一个随机数。其使用方法如下:
double random = Math.random(); // 生成一个0到1之间的随机数
10. Math.sin()函数
该函数可以返回一个角度的正弦值,其使用方法如下:
double angle = Math.PI / 6;
double sin = Math.sin(angle); // sin = 0.5
总结:
在Java编程中,数学函数是非常常用的。从Math.abs()函数到Math.sin()函数,我们可以看到Java提供了非常多的数学函数,可以帮助我们实现各种数学计算。在实际项目中,我们经常需要使用到这些函数,掌握这些函数的使用方法,可以极大地提高我们的编程效率。
